Valpo Opens Swim Season with 5th Place Finish
Friday, October 7, 2005
Valparaiso dove into the water for the first time in the 2005-2006 season on Friday evening and the Crusaders finished in 5th place out of seven schools at the Dennis Stark Relays hosted by Notre Dame.

The Crusaders tallied 78 points on the evening, besting Cleveland State and Marquette. Notre Dame won the meet with 254 points while Wisconsin-Milwaukee was just ahead of the Crusaders with 102 points.

Valpo finished fifth in the 400 individual medley relay as the team of Kyle Verage (Hubertus, Wis./Marquette Univ. H.S.), David Peterson (Schererville, Ind./Highland H.S.), Dan Cisek (Willowbrook, Ill./Hinsdale South H.S.), and Scott Dueball (Des Plaines, Ill./Maine West H.S.) finished with a time of 4:02.23.

The 500 crescendo relay also was fifth with the team of David Kesler (Beverly Hills, Mich./Birmingham Groves H.S.), P.J. Ciotola (Darien, Ill./Benet Academy), Brian Kelly (Valparaiso, Ind./Valparaiso H.S.), Mike Stachniak (Orland Park, Ill./Sandburg H.S.), and Edward Standen (Saint Joseph, Mich./Saint Joseph H.S.) turning in an effort of 4:44.86.

The 400 back relay also earned a fifth place effort as Stachniak, Travis Thames (Tuscon, Ariz./Canyon Del Oro H.S.), Adam Jajtner (Port Washington, Wis./Port Washington H.S.) touched the wall in 4:14.71.

Valpo will return to the water on October 21 to begin its dual meet season with a 2 p.m. CDT meet in Cincinnati, Ohio against Xavier.
